body, #menu		{ background: #352019; margin: 0; padding: 0; }
#credits		{ position: absolute; bottom: 10px; right: 10px; color: #fff; font: 0.6em Verdana, Arial, Helvetica, sans-serif; }
#credits a		{ color: #FFEFC5; text-decoration: none; }
#credits a:hover{ color: #FFF; }
#container		{ border: 3px solid #4F3824; width: 700px; height: 500px; position: absolute; left: 50%; top: 50%; margin: -246px 0 0 -346px; z-index: 10; }
#container-big	{ border: 3px solid #4F3824; margin: 20px; }

p img			{ margin: 5px; }
p .imgbtn:hover	{ background: #4F3824; }
p .imgbtn:hover,
p .imgbtn, img	{ border: 3px solid #4F3824; }
p .imgbtn:hover,
p .imgbtn		{ padding: 3px 7px; display:block; float: right; margin: 5px 22px -3px -82px; width: 40px; clear:both; }
#header-top		{ background: url(header-top.jpg);  height: 79px; margin: 0; }
#header-left	{ background: url(header-left.jpg); height: 87px; width: 477px; }

.text,
#content, 
#content a		{ font: 12px Verdana, Arial, Helvetica, sans-serif; letter-spacing: -0.5px; color: #FFEFC5; text-align: justify; }
#content		{ background: url(content-bg.jpg); }
a				{ color: #FFEFEF; }
a:hover			{ color: #FFEFC5; }
#content div	{ overflow: auto; height: 324px; padding: 2px 5px 8px 5px; display: block; }

h3, h4			{ margin: 2px; text-align: center; }
h4				{ font-size: 13px; }
h2				{ text-align: left; font-size: 13.5px; padding-left: 5px; margin: 12px 2px 1px 2px; border-top: 2px solid #4F3824; }
p				{ margin-top: 4px; }

#menu			{ width: 223px; height: 87px; position: absolute; right: 0; top: 79px; font-size: 0px; }
#menu span		{ position: absolute; top: -1000px; }
#menu #under	{ background: url(header-middle.jpg); width: 210px; height: 41px; position: absolute; bottom: 0; }
#menu #space	{ background: url(menu-space.jpg); width: 4px; height: 69px; position: absolute; right: 116px; }
#menu #right	{ background: url(header-right.jpg); height: 87px; width: 116px; position: absolute; right: 0; }

#menu #k1, #menu #k2, #menu #k3,
#menu #k4		{ width: 103px;  height: 23px; }

#menu a			{ display: block;  width: 103px;  height: 23px; }

#menu #k1		{ background: url(knop1.jpg); }
#menu #k2		{ background: url(knop2.jpg); }
#menu #k3		{ background: url(knop3.jpg); }
#menu #k4		{ background: url(knop4.jpg); }

#menu #k1:hover, #menu #k2:hover, #menu #k3:hover,
#menu #k4:hover	{ background-position: bottom; }

input.text		{ border: 1px solid #4F3824; background: none; }
.horse			{ border: 1px solid #4F3824; width: 50%; margin-bottom: 10px; }
.button			{ display: block; background: #4F3824; width: 180px; margin: 2px; text-decoration: none; }